diff --git a/DESCRIPTION b/DESCRIPTION index d6e40a6..a1d9ad4 100644 --- a/DESCRIPTION +++ b/DESCRIPTION @@ -60,12 +60,14 @@ Imports: assertthat, openxlsx2, readODS, - forcats + forcats, + rlang Collate: 'REDCapCAST-package.R' 'utils.r' 'process_user_input.r' 'REDCap_split.r' + 'as_factor.R' 'doc2dd.R' 'ds2dd.R' 'ds2dd_detailed.R' diff --git a/NAMESPACE b/NAMESPACE index e96b293..2c98376 100644 --- a/NAMESPACE +++ b/NAMESPACE @@ -1,10 +1,16 @@ # Generated by roxygen2: do not edit by hand +S3method(as_factor,character) +S3method(as_factor,haven_labelled) +S3method(as_factor,labelled) +S3method(as_factor,logical) +S3method(as_factor,numeric) S3method(process_user_input,character) S3method(process_user_input,data.frame) S3method(process_user_input,default) S3method(process_user_input,response) export(REDCap_split) +export(as_factor) export(case_match_regex_list) export(char2choice) export(char2cond) @@ -17,6 +23,7 @@ export(ds2dd) export(ds2dd_detailed) export(easy_redcap) export(export_redcap_instrument) +export(fct2num) export(file_extension) export(focused_metadata) export(format_subheader) @@ -28,6 +35,7 @@ export(haven_all_levels) export(html_tag_wrap) export(is_repeated_longitudinal) export(match_fields_to_form) +export(named_levels) export(numchar2fct) export(parse_data) export(process_user_input) @@ -51,5 +59,6 @@ importFrom(keyring,key_set) importFrom(openxlsx2,read_xlsx) importFrom(purrr,reduce) importFrom(readr,parse_time) +importFrom(rlang,check_dots_used) importFrom(tidyr,pivot_wider) importFrom(tidyselect,all_of) diff --git a/man/REDCapCAST-package.Rd b/man/REDCapCAST-package.Rd index 8e92434..c30c764 100644 --- a/man/REDCapCAST-package.Rd +++ b/man/REDCapCAST-package.Rd @@ -22,5 +22,10 @@ Useful links: \author{ \strong{Maintainer}: Andreas Gammelgaard Damsbo \email{agdamsbo@clin.au.dk} (\href{https://orcid.org/0000-0002-7559-1154}{ORCID}) +Authors: +\itemize{ + \item Paul Egeler \email{paulegeler@gmail.com} (\href{https://orcid.org/0000-0001-6948-9498}{ORCID}) +} + } \keyword{internal}